View PostFantastic Ergo, on 08 May 2013 - 12:04 PM, said:

Do screenshots actually work in game? last time I checked they were coming out blank. Unless you use a overlay software or recording software, which with the instability of the game current status makes it even more unstable. So asking for screen shots is really hard to do with out the right tools. I agree that shame and name policy.


FRAPs has a screenshot feature that works in game; I have used it myself. Submit those screenshots via email (like Niko posted).

View PostFantastic Ergo, on 08 May 2013 - 12:04 PM, said:

Would stating specific pilots are not member of a team be acceptable? if we aren't discussing their actions?


Naming pilots, for any reason other than praise or something other than a controversial topic, is covered under Name and Shame.

View PostFantastic Ergo, on 08 May 2013 - 12:04 PM, said:

As far as getting shot, you are indicating that if we are being shot by a team mate, we should just let them kill us with out shooting back?


Spend the time taking a screenshot and submitting it rather than exacting revenge which will net you nothing other than a team kill penalty yourself; assuming you kill them first.

View PostFantastic Ergo, on 08 May 2013 - 12:04 PM, said:

while I do follow some dogma, I never been the kind that gets hit in a cheek and offers the other cheek , I am more of an eye for an eye believer. If am being shot to death, I think its proper to shoot back, why would this be griefing?? would it not be consider self defense rather?


Nitro's comment does not state that he would defend himself if he was shot at; what it does state is that he would identify the team killers then "accidently get in their way" thus allowing himself to be shot and then shoot them repeatedly. This would be considered the in-game equivalent of trolling/flame baiting.
